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ques aimed at correcting and reinforcing the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, piering, and slab jacking, which are designed to address issues caused by soil movement, settling, or erosion. The goal is to restore stability to the foundation, preventing further shifting or damage that could compromise the safety and functionality of the property. Professionals assess the specific needs of each property to determine the most suitable stabilization approach, ensuring the foundation can support the structure effectively.

These services help resolve common problems associated with foundation instability, such as u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or interior walls. Over time, soil conditions like moisture fluctuations can cause the ground beneath a building to shift, leading to settlement or heaving. Foundation stabilizing techniques are designed to counteract these movements, reducing the risk of structural failure and costly repairs. By addressing these issues early, property owners can maintain the safety, value, and longevity of their buildings.

Foundation stabilizing services are frequently used for residential properties, including single-family homes, as well as comm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es. Older homes that have experienced shifting or settling are common candidates for stabilization work. Additionally, properties situated on expansive or unstable soils, such as clay or loamy ground, often require foundation reinforcement to prevent future issues. Commercial properties that bear heavy loads or have experienced previous foundation concerns may also benefit from these services to ensure ongoing stability and safety.

Foundation Stabilizing Cost - Typical expenses for foundation stabilization services range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, a small residential repair might cost around $3,500, while larger projects could reach $6,500 or more.

Foundation Piering - The cost for installing foundation piers generally falls between $1,000 and $3,000 per pier. A standard home requiring four piers might see total costs around $8,000, though prices vary based on soil conditions and pier type.

Slab Jacking & Underpinning - Slab jacking or underpinning services typically cost between $1,500 and $4,500, with the price depending on the size of the affected area. Smaller repair jobs may be closer to $1,800, while larger or more complex projects could approach $4,000 or more.

Soil Stabilization - Soil stabilization treatments generally range from $3,000 to $10,000, influenced by the size of the area and soil type. For instance, stabilizing a foundation over a 1,000-square-foot area might cost approximately $5,000.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ve methods to reinforce and support a building's foundation to prevent or repair settling, shifting, or cracking issues.

How do professionals determine if foundation stabilization is needed? Local pros typically assess signs like c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ly to recommend appropriate stabilization options.

What methods are used for foundation stabilization? Common techniques include underpinning, piering, and installing helical or push piers to provide additional support to the foundation.

Are foundation stabilization services suitable for all types of buildings? These services are generally applicable to residential and commercial structures experiencing foundation movement or damage.
